I have an InvalidationListener
set on the selectedProperty()
of a custom TableCell
. I use it to change the editability and background colour of rows based on a boolean value in the data model.
I was debugging the mysterious disappearance of row color when I click on a cell and then click on a previous cell in the same row and tracked it down to isSelected()
's value at the point at which row colour is set.
From what I could see, isSelected()
changes from false
to true
while moving forwards in a row, but changes from true
to false
while moving backwards.
Why does it behave like that? Shouldn't it be consistent in the changes it reports?
I tried using selectedProperty.get()
instead of isSelected()
, and a ChangeListener
rather than an InvalidationListener
, but got the same result. And the same thing happens if I navigate with the keyboard rather than the mouse.
Here's a MVCE that demonstrates the issue. It's based on user Slaw's answer here How to set a TableRow's background colour based on whether or not it's selected and/or a value in the data model, in a JavaFX8 TableView? and user kleopatra's answer here TreeTableView : setting a row not editable.
To reproduce the behaviour, click the second or third cell of a row. It will change colour according to the matrix shown below. Then click on a previous cell in the same row. The row colour should disappear and revert to default. The values of isSelected()
and selectedProperty()
will output to the console.
I'm using JavaFX8 (JDK1.8.0_181), NetBeans 8.2 and Scene Builder 8.3.
